What we’re expecting
DigiTimes reported a new sensor layout on at least one 2026 Apple Watch model: eight sensors in a ring pattern on the back. More raw measurement points mean less algorithmic interpolation and more accurate health data. Whether this lands on Series 12, Ultra 4, or both has not been confirmed.
Supply chain sources point to eight sensors arranged in a ring on the back of a 2026 Apple Watch, a layout change DigiTimes flagged last year as a significant redesign. More sensors usually means the watch is reading more from your wrist at once, whether that's heart data, blood oxygen, or something newer. Which model gets it, Series 12 or Ultra 4, hasn't been confirmed. MacRumors notes two reports line up, which gives this more weight than a single anonymous tip.
